Giant lion. Mohji’s beast-companion and mount on the Buggy Pirates crew.

Profile

First appearance Ch. 12 page 3. Visibly intelligent — responds to verbal commands (“Get him, Richie!” page 19; “C’mon, Richie, let’s go find Roronoa Zolo” page 20). Has the size of a small horse (Mohji rides him comfortably and Luffy is dwarfed by his head in page 16’s establishing shot).

Orange Town (Ch. 16)

  • First on-page name spoken by Buggy (p. 5): “Cabaji! What’re you doing to Richie!?” — Buggy addresses the lion by name, registering Richie as a named member of the crew worth defending. First explicit animal-as-named-officer moment in the series. Foreshadows Oda’s later beast-officer pattern (Chouchou the dog, Lucci’s leopard Zoan, Kaku’s giraffe Zoan, Mr. 4’s baseball dog, etc.).
  • Used as a shield by Mohji in defeat (p. 5, Mohji: “I was using him as a shield. Didn’t want to soil my raiment.”) — vanity-tell paid in Richie’s body. Lion is unconscious in the rubble alongside Mohji at chapter open.
  • Used as Cabaji’s unicycle-vehicle (p. 5, VRREEEEN) — Cabaji emerges from inside Richie’s mouth on his unicycle. The abuse of the lion prompts Buggy’s named-address (above). Richie is knocked out by Cabaji’s misuse.

Orange Town (Ch. 13)

  • Visible from page 4 onward, biting Chouchou the dog as an opening flex.
  • Roars at Luffy on page 8 (“DOOM!!” panel — feet planted in the cobblestones, framed for menace).
  • Named on page 11 (“Richie, bite his head off!!”).
  • Hammered into the cobblestones by Gum-Gum Gavel (page 12).
